London Pride 2019: Rainbow food and charity dishes to celebrate at the capital's restaurants this weekend

Flying the Pride flag loud and proud all weekend? You're going to need some sustenance.

The Pride parade will be dancing in the streets of central London this Saturday, with celebrations taking on extra significance in the 50th anniversary year of the Stonewall riots in New York.

Plenty of restaurants are planning to paint the town rainbow this weekend too: multi-coloured morsels will be served up across London, with the sales of limited edition dishes benefiting a variety of LGBTQ+ charities.

From technicolour burgers to glitter milkshakes, these are the dishes doing their bit during London's Pride celebrations.

Mother Clucker

Mother Clucker’s “Deep Pride” burger fills rainbow brioche from Bethnal Green's Rinkoff Bakery with its signature fried chicken thigh. The restaurant will be taking part in the Pride festivities at Flat Iron Square, where £1.50 from the sale of each limited edition burger will be donated to transgender children’s charity Mermaids.

£12, Flat Iron Square, SE1, motherclucker.co.uk

Chotto Matte

This rainbow sashimi dish tops a selection of raw fish (tuna, salmon, yellowtail and seabass) with kantai filo and gold leaf, commemorating 50 years since Stonewall. £1 from each dish sold goes towards the Stonewall charity.

£11, 11-13 Frith Street, W1, chotto-matte.com

Bao

Celebrating Taiwan’s recent legalisation of same-sex marriage, all the proceeds of Bao's new rainbow dessert go to the Albert Kennedy Trust. The twin-shaped steamed bun is dyed with rainbow colours and comes filled with banana and dark chocolate ice cream.

£7.50, 31 Windmill Street, W1, baolondon.com

Pastaio

The Pride Cannoli Sundae at Soho Italian Pastaio comes stuffed with pistachio ice cream, cannoli pastry pieces and cannoli ricotta – it's also served this weekend with both a rainbow spoon and festive sparkler. £5 from every sale helps the London LGBTQ+ Community Centre.

£8, 19 Ganton Street, W1, pastaio.london

Shake Shack

Rainbow glitter sprinkles top Shake Shack’s limited edition Pride Shake. The shake is described as "cake batter" flavoured, and £1 from each sale will be given to the Mosaic LGBT Youth Centre.
